Matthew 25:1-13

“At that time the kingdom of heaven will be like ten virgins who took their lamps and went out to meet the bridegroom. Five of the virgins were foolish, and five were wise. When the foolish ones took their lamps, they did not take extra olive oil with them. But the wise ones took flasks of olive oil with their lamps. When the bridegroom was delayed a long time, they all became drowsy and fell asleep. But at midnight there was a shout, ‘Look, the bridegroom is here! Come out to meet him.’ Then all the virgins woke up and trimmed their lamps. The foolish ones said to the wise, ‘Give us some of your oil, because our lamps are going out.’ ‘No,’ they replied. ‘There won’t be enough for you and for us. Go instead to those who sell oil and buy some for yourselves.’ But while they had gone to buy it, the bridegroom arrived, and those who were ready went inside with him to the wedding banquet. Then the door was shut. Later, the other virgins came too, saying, ‘Lord, lord! Let us in!’ But he replied, ‘I tell you the truth, I do not know you!’ Therefore stay alert, because you do not know the day or the hour.

COMMENT & QUESTIONS

This is another teaching about being ready for Christ’s Second Coming. Who does the bridegroom represent in this story?

The bridegroom represents Jesus who will come at any moment and whose appearance will be unexpected.

What is the difference between the wise virgins and the foolish ones?

The wise ones were prepared and ready. The foolish ones were prepared at the start, but their lamps did not last. Similar to the seed that was planted in rocky ground, the problem was with their endurance (Matt 13:20).
